Germany: Apprenticeship Programs for Hands-On Job Training

Germany has long been celebrated for its exceptional vocational education system, rooted in a rich tradition of combining theoretical knowledge with practical skills. Known as the “Dual Education System”, Germany’s apprenticeship programs (referred to as “Ausbildung”) offer an ideal pathway for individuals looking to gain hands-on experience while building a rewarding career.

Why Choose Germany for Apprenticeship Training?

Germany’s apprenticeship programs are designed to bridge the gap between education and employment. Here’s why they’re a game-changer:

1.Hands-On Learning Experience

Apprentices spend part of their time learning theory in vocational schools and the rest working directly in their chosen field. This balanced approach ensures graduates are job-ready from day one.

2.Financial Independence

Apprenticeships are paid training programs. While you’re learning, you’ll also earn a monthly salary (ranging between €700–€1,200), which helps cover living expenses.

3.Recognized Globally

German vocational certifications are highly respected worldwide, offering excellent job prospects in Germany and beyond.

4.Diverse Fields of Study

Germany offers apprenticeships across a wide range of industries, including:

Engineering and Technology: Automotive mechanics, electrical engineering, and industrial mechanics.
Healthcare: Nursing, caregiving, and medical assistance.
IT and Software: Programming, cybersecurity, and data analytics.
Hospitality and Tourism: Hotel management, culinary arts, and event planning.
5.Pathway to Permanent Residency

Successfully completing an apprenticeship can be your first step toward long-term residency in Germany. Many apprentices transition seamlessly into full-time employment, often with the same company.

How Apprenticeships Work in Germany

Germany’s dual education system is structured to ensure apprentices gain real-world experience while receiving classroom instruction. Here’s how it works:

1.Duration

Apprenticeships typically last 2 to 3.5 years, depending on the field of study.

2.Part-Time Learning and Working
Apprentices spend 2–3 days a week at their workplace and the remaining days in vocational school.
This blend of learning and working allows you to immediately apply theoretical knowledge in a practical setting.
3.Mentorship and Supervision

Companies offering apprenticeships are required to provide structured training programs with mentors who guide apprentices throughout their journey.

Challenges to Be Aware Of

While Germany’s apprenticeship programs are highly rewarding, there are a few challenges to keep in mind:

1.Competitive Visa Process

Securing a visa for apprenticeship programs can be competitive. Early planning and thorough documentation are essential.

2.Language Requirement

Most apprenticeships require at least basic proficiency in German (A2–B1 level). However, some programs in IT and engineering may accept English-speaking candidates.

3.Cultural Adjustment

Moving to a new country involves adapting to a different culture, but Germany’s welcoming communities and support systems can ease the transition.

How to Apply for an Apprenticeship in Germany

1.Research Programs

Explore platforms like the

German Federal Employment Agency and websites like Make-it-in-Germany.com to find apprenticeship opportunities in your desired field.
2.Meet Language Requirements

Enroll in a German language course to achieve the required proficiency level.

3.Prepare Your Application

Submit your CV, cover letter, and relevant certificates. Tailor your application to highlight your motivation and relevant skills.

4.Secure a Visa

Apply for a German apprenticeship visa. Include proof of your apprenticeship contract, financial stability, and accommodation arrangements.

5.Plan Your Move

Once your visa is approved, finalize travel plans and housing. Many companies assist international apprentices with relocation.
